I am trying to charge up my a/c on a 95 olds ciera but the a/c compressor will not kick in as the system is completely empty. How can i engage the compressor?

With a vacuum pump, pull a deep vacuum on the system then charge the refrigerant in. It will go in by itself with the system under a vacuum.
You can also remove the wire connector going to the pressure switch on the accumulator and jump it out with a small wire. While the car is running and the switch set for cool the compressor will come on.

New compresser just stopped working was very cold ran it all day and now the compressor is not kicking in and out how can you tell if it is a relay or loss of carge

FIrst, with any electrical problem, always check the fuses first. The only way to correctly check the charge of the AC system is with a set of guages. You can assume the charge is good and procede with the electrical diagnosis, but it may all be a waste of time if the system has lost the charge. With the AC on, if there is a proper charge in the system, there should be 12v at the compressor clutch connector. This will be a 2 wire connector just behind the AC pulley. You will need a 12v test light, meter, or some way to check for voltage. If there is 12v and the compressor is not engaged, then the clutch coil has gone bad. If there is not 12v then you will need to check the relay for voltage. Sometimes you can swap relays with another that has the same part number. If the original relay is bad then the compressor will start working after the swap. Check all the fuses, under the hood and under the dash. Sometimes a fuse will control more than one circuit.

Climate control peugeot 406

look under the hood, check if the compressor is engaging.

if it is engaging, you may be just lacking of refrigerant.

if it is not engaging, then you could have an empty system, or an electrical problem.
.
if it is empty, then you have a leak.

you will need a professional to repair the leak and charge your unit .

if it is an electrical problem, then you will have to trace your electrical circuits to find which component is defective in order to engage the compressor.

from your blower switch, to the relay, to the refrigerant pressure switch and to the compressor.
